    Session Chairs: Steph Donaghy - Advanced Upstream, Mitch Schinnour - ConocoPhillips Canada

    Kick off this uniquely targeted workshop with a handpicked panel of experts in their specific fields of play.  The panel aims to provide a comprehensive platform for participants to better navigate the headwinds and tailwinds impacting the industry in the Canadian Drilling, Completions, and Geology space in 2024. We are all looking at the fundamentals to optimize the decision-making processes by sharing best practices, innovative strategies, and cutting-edge technologies. The Panel will share experiences and success stories, providing practical guidance on how to navigate the challenges and leverage the tailwinds to drive growth and profitability. The key topics to be discussed are Water Conservations Efforts in challenging drought conditions, progressing the pipeline of required resources with added LNG capacity, the digital transformation pieces integrating the 3 disciplines, and the increasingly challenging ESG targets being imposed on the industry. How are these topics driving decisions today and how will they shape the future of the Canadian Oil and Gas industry.

    Session Chairs: Andres Bonelli - SLB, Mitch Schinnour - ConnocoPhillips Canada; Jay WIlliams - ShearFRAC

    As we saw at last year's workshop, a major theme emerging in Canadian unconventional operations is extended reach laterals. As operators focus on reducing their footprint and operational costs as well as improving production, wells are getting longer. The speakers in the session have developed solutions to overcome the associated challenges.

    Session Chairs: Curtis Blake - Chevron, Steph Donaghy - Advanced Upstream

    Water has been steadily climbing the priority lists of operators and regulators alike. From sourcing, transportation, and heating, to compatibility, recycling, and chemistry; the challenges associated with water cannot be ignored and only promise to grow with time.
